Blood, Rice and Tears

Country: Germany, Language: German, 30 mins

Original Title

Blut, Reis und Tränen
  • Director: Johannes Rosenstein
  • Writer: Johannes Rosenstein
  • Producer: Jan Gallasch; Tobias Herrmann

CGiii Comment

Tim is 38 and works as a taxi driver, which gives him enough flexibility to take care of his father who suffers from Alzheimer. Lee, a Chinese student, is 25 and Tim's boyfriend - although he wants more than occasional sex in Tim's taxi. The problem is that the father takes all the attention he can get. So Lee urges Tim to take a decision: it's him or his father, either a relationship or family.

To make matters worse, Tim's sister Inka accidentally lets the father escape from home. Tim realizes he has to change his attitude if he wants both his father and Lee to stay part of his life.
